Improving your basketball skills involves a systematic approach that focuses on various fundamental aspects of the game. Here’s a suggested progression along with drills and skills to focus on at each stage:
Phase 1: Fundamentals
1. Dribbling
- Basic Ball Handling:
- Stationary dribbling (right hand, left hand, crossovers)
- Dribble in a figure-eight pattern around your legs
- Movement Dribbling:
- Zig-zag dribble
- Speed dribble down the court
2. Shooting
- Form Shooting:
- Close-range shooting focusing on proper technique
- One-handed shots for wrist flick and follow-through
- Free Throws:
- Consistency in routine and rhythm
3. Passing
- Chest Pass:
- Partner passing drills
- Bounce Pass:
- Distance control with a partner
4. Defense
- Stance and Slide:
- Defensive slides in a zig-zag pattern
- Closeout Drills:
- Work on closing out on shooters properly
Phase 2: Skill Development
1. Advanced Dribbling
- Combos and Moves:
- Crossovers, behind-the-back, hesitations
- Dribble Relays:
- Timed relays with different dribbling techniques
2. Shooting
- Spot Shooting:
- Shooting from different spots on the court
- Incorporate game-like situations (coming off screens, fading away)
- 3-Point Shooting:
- Increase range with form consistency
3. Passing
- Dynamic Passing:
- Passing on the move, using various types of passes
- Pick and Roll:
- Work on executing and reading the defense
4. Defense
- 1-on-1 Defense:
- Partner up and practice staying in front of the ball handler
- Team Defense Concepts:
- Understand help defense and rotations
Phase 3: Gameplay and Strategy
1. Understanding of the Game
- Basic Offense and Defense:
- Learn various offensive sets (e.g., motion offense, isolation)
- Grasp fundamental defensive schemes (man-to-man, zone)
2. Game Situations
- Scrimmages:
- Participate in controlled scrimmages focusing on implementing learned skills
- Situational Play:
- Practice plays for end-of-game scenarios
3. Conditioning and Agility
- Fitness:
- Incorporate basketball-specific conditioning drills
- Agility Drills:
- Ladder drills, cone sprints, lateral quickness exercises
Phase 4: Advanced Skills and Specialization
1. Elite Dribbling
- Breaking Down Defenses:
- Work on advanced moves to create space (step-backs, spin moves)
- Defensive Countermoves:
- Learn to counter the defense's actions
2. Advanced Shooting Techniques
- Off-Ball Movement:
- Learn how to move without the ball to create shooting opportunities
- Catch-and-Shoot Drills:
- Timing and rhythm in a game-like setting
3. Basketball IQ
- Film Study:
- Watch games, analyze plays, and learn from professionals
- Mental Game:
- Develop focus, resilience, and decision-making skills under pressure
4. Position-Specific Skills
- For Guards:
- Focus on ball-screen situations and perimeter shooting
- For Forwards/Centers:
- Work on post moves, rebounding techniques, and defensive positioning
Consistency and Progression
- Routine Practice:
- Schedule regular practice sessions to hone skills.
- Skill Assessment:
- Continuously evaluate your skills and seek feedback from coaches or more experienced players.
- Adaptation:
- Modify your training based on progress and personal goals.
